PHP 数据库记录的最佳实践16
简介
在 PHP 应用程序中管理数据库记录至关重要。良好的实践可以确保数据完整性、性能和安全。本文将探讨 PHP 中处理数据库记录的最佳方法,包括插入、更新、删除和检索。
插入记录
要插入记录,使用 INSERT INTO 语句。确保指定要插入数据的列,并在值部分使用适当的转义字符。例如:```php
$sql = "INSERT INTO users (name, email) VALUES (?, ?)";
$stmt = $conn->prepare($sql);
$stmt->bind_param("ss", $name, $email);
$stmt->execute();
```
更新记录
使用 UPDATE 语句更新记录。指定要更新的列及其新值,并使用 WHERE 子句指定要更新的行的条件。例如:```php
$sql = "UPDATE users SET name = ?, email = ? WHERE id = ?";
$stmt = $conn->prepare($sql);
$stmt->bind_param("ssi", $name, $email, $id);
$stmt->execute();
```
删除记录
使用 DELETE 语句删除记录。指定要删除的行的条件,使用 WHERE 子句。例如:```php
$sql = "DELETE FROM users WHERE id = ?";
$stmt = $conn->prepare($sql);
$stmt->bind_param("i", $id);
$stmt->execute();
```
检索记录
使用 SELECT 语句检索记录。指定要检索的列,并使用 WHERE 子句指定要检索的行的条件。例如:```php
$sql = "SELECT * FROM users WHERE name LIKE ?";
$stmt = $conn->prepare($sql);
$stmt->bind_param("s", $search);
$stmt->execute();
$result = $stmt->get_result();
```
最佳实践
使用预处理语句进行参数化查询,以防止 SQL 注入。
使用事务来确保数据完整性,特别是进行多个更新或插入时。
使用适当的数据类型,以确保数据的一致性和性能。
优化查询,例如使用索引和限制查询结果。
处理错误并提供有意义的反馈,以帮助调试和解决问题。
通过遵循这些最佳实践,PHP 开发人员可以有效地管理数据库记录,确保数据完整性、性能和安全。这将使应用程序可靠、可扩展并能够满足用户的需求。
2024-11-25
上一篇:PHP 中字符串替换:一览
下一篇:消除 PHP 数组中的特定值
Java方法栈日志的艺术:从错误定位到性能优化的深度指南
https://www.shuihudhg.cn/133725.html
PHP 获取本机端口的全面指南:实践与技巧
https://www.shuihudhg.cn/133724.html
Python内置函数:从核心原理到高级应用,精通Python编程的基石
https://www.shuihudhg.cn/133723.html
Java Stream转数组:从基础到高级,掌握高性能数据转换的艺术
https://www.shuihudhg.cn/133722.html
深入解析:基于Java数组构建简易ATM机系统,从原理到代码实践
https://www.shuihudhg.cn/133721.html
热门文章
在 PHP 中有效获取关键词
https://www.shuihudhg.cn/19217.html
PHP 对象转换成数组的全面指南
https://www.shuihudhg.cn/75.html
PHP如何获取图片后缀
https://www.shuihudhg.cn/3070.html
将 PHP 字符串转换为整数
https://www.shuihudhg.cn/2852.html
PHP 连接数据库字符串:轻松建立数据库连接
https://www.shuihudhg.cn/1267.html